The Great Wall is actually a discontinuous network of walls and segments with spurs and offshoots. The sections were built over centuries; some were only connected by simple berms and earthworks. Sometimes geological features like rivers were used to chip away at the insurmountable task of constructing such a landmark.Like a giant dragon, the Great Wall meanders over deserts, grasslands, and mountains until finally arriving at its destination - Bohai Gulf. For most of the world, the term “Great Wall of China” is synonymous with crenellated stone walls winding over dramatic mountain ranges. In fact, of the 13,170 miles of wall in China, many are modest and crumbling, hidden by the landscape, worn down by weather and disrepair, and in many cases, lost to time. The Great Wall of China is a series of fortifications that were built across the historical northern borders of ancient Chinese states and Imperial China as protection against various nomadic groups from the Eurasian Steppe. Several walls were built from as early as the 7th century BC, with selective stretches later joined together by Qin Shi ...

The Great Wall of China and Inner Mongolia are featured in this image photographed by Expedition 10 Commander Leroy Chiao on the International Space Station. The total length of all sections of the Great Wall ever built adds up to about 13,000 miles (21,000 kilometers). This includes overlapping sections that were rebuilt. The wall constructed during the Ming dynasty (1368–1644) is the most well-preserved section. It extends for some 5,500 miles (8,850 ...4 Great Wall Building Materials — stone, soil, sand, brick. Jiayuguan's Great Wall section in west China was mainly built with dusty loess soil. Most of the (restored) Great Wall sections we see today were built with bricks, and cut stone blocks/slabs. Where bricks and blocks weren't available, tamped earth, uncut stones, wood, and even reeds ...

You first need to decide which one of those Great Wall ...The Great Wall, as we know it, is actually a series of several walls built at different times by different emperors. First Great wall: built by the Qin Dynasty 221–207 BC. Second Great Wall: built by the Han Dynasty 205–127 BC. Third Great Wall: built by the Jin Dynasty 1200 AD.
